This package contains volumetrtic efficiencies that are already specified. This means that the calculation approaches of the volumetrtic efficiency presented before are adapted for a specific compressor type and a specific refrigerant.

Naming and abbreviations

In the following, a guideline of naming efficiency models is summarised:

Approach of calculating efficiency _ Valid refrigerants _ Displacement volume _ Type of compressor

Moreover, the modeles are saved in a specific order. First, generic models are saved and then models based on the similitude theory are saved. Last, models of specific compressors are saved.
